How many steps are involved in fiber optic cable splicing

How many steps are involved in fiber optic cable splicing

Fiber optic cable splicing involves preparing, aligning, joining, and protecting fiber ends to create a continuous optical path with minimal signal loss.1. Fiber PreparationThe first step in both mechanical and fusion splicing is to strip the protective coatings, jackets, and strength members from the fiber, leaving only the bare glass core exposed. After stripping, the fiber must be cleaned thoroughly using 99.9% isopropyl alcohol and lint-free wipes to remove dust, oils, or residue, which can interfere with light transmission and increase signal loss .2. Fiber CleavingNext, the fiber ends are cleaved using a fiber cleaver. This creates a clean, flat, and perpendicular cut on the fiber tip, which is essential for proper alignment and minimal insertion loss. A precise cleave ensures that the light passes efficiently from one fiber to the other .3. Fiber Alignment and JoiningMechanical SplicingThe fiber ends are manually aligned in a mechanical splice holder or sleeve.An index-matching gel or epoxy is used to reduce light loss and back reflection.No heat is required; the fibers are held in place by the mechanical assembly.The splice is then secured in a splice tray or closure to protect it from environmental damage .Fusion SplicingThe fiber ends are placed into a fusion splicer, which automatically aligns them using core or cladding alignment technology.An electric arc melts the fiber ends, fusing them into a single continuous fiber.Fusion splicing produces a permanent, low-loss connection with minimal back reflection, ideal for long-haul or high-performance networks .4. Splice ProtectionAfter joining, the splice must be protected to prevent mechanical damage and moisture ingress:Use heat shrink tubing, splice protectors, or enclosures.Place the protected splice in a splice tray or closure for additional safety and organization .5. Testing and VerificationFinally, the splice should be tested using a visual fault locator (VFL) or optical time-domain reflectometer (OTDR) to ensure proper alignment and light transmission integrity. This step confirms that the splice meets performance standards and has minimal signal loss .SummaryThe main steps of fiber optic cable splicing are:Fiber preparation – stripping and cleaning.Fiber cleaving – creating precise end faces.Alignment and joining – mechanical or fusion splicing.Splice protection – securing the joint in trays or closures.Testing and verification – ensuring low-loss, reliable connections. Following these steps carefully ensures efficient, durable, and low-loss fiber optic connections suitable for both temporary and permanent installations.
